Subject: Re: bluetooth: hci_sysfs work queue problem

Hi Dave,

> The hci_sysfs uses work queue to finish the sysfs add/del fuction.
> But when the same device connection failed, if another connection of
> same device come in before the delete work finish, sysfs will warn
> about duplicate filename creating.

which kernel are we talking about. This problem should not exist
anymore. However the usage of a work queue is unavoidable.
